CONTENTS Society for the History of Technology. 2 2019 Prize Committees .................................................... 3 2019 Awards and Fellowships ............................................... 9 Awards, Grants and Fellowships Special Interest Groups .......................... 22 Previous winners .......................................................... 25 SOCIETY FOR THE HISTORY OF TECHNOLOGY President Tom Misa University of Minnesota Vice President Arwen Mohun University of Delaware Secretary Jan Korsten Foundation for the History of Technology Treasurer Amy Bix Iowa State University Editor-in-Chief Suzanne Moon University of Oklahoma 2 SHOT Awards 2019 2019 PRIZE COMMITTEES Leonardo da Vinci Medal The highest recognition from the Society for the History of Technology is the Leonardo da Vinci Medal, presented to an individual who has made an outstanding contribution to the history of technology, through research, teaching, publication, and other activities. Andras Beck (formerly of the Hungarian Academy of Arts) designed the medal, the face of which shows Leonardo’s head modeled after the artist’s self-portrait. The reverse design shows (in the words of the sculptor) “the basic sources of energy: water, wind, and fire.” A certificate accompanies the medal. THE HISTORY OF LARGE FEDERAL DAMS: PLANNING, DESIGN, AND CONSTRUCTION IN THE ERA OF BIG DAMS David P. Billington Donald C. Jackson Martin V. Melosi U.S. Department of the Interior Bureau of Reclamation Denver Colorado 2005 INTRODUCTION The history of federal involvement in dam construction goes back at least to the 1820s, when the U.S. Army Corps of Engineers built wing dams to improve navigation on the Ohio River. The work expanded after the Civil War, when Congress authorized the Corps to build storage dams on the upper Mississippi River and regulatory dams to aid navigation on the Ohio River. In 1902, when Congress established the Bureau of Reclamation (then called the “Reclamation Service”), the role of the federal government increased dramati- cally. Subsequently, large Bureau of Reclamation dams dotted the Western land- scape. Together, Reclamation and the Corps have built the vast majority of ma- jor federal dams in the United States. These dams serve a wide variety of pur- poses.
